Gun Reviews By Women – Smith & Wesson M&P Shield EZ – By Marion

Smith & Wesson M&P Shield EZ Gun Review

By Marion

 

Smith & Wesson M&P Shield EZ Specifications

Gun Manufacturer: Smith & Wesson

Model:  M&P Shield EZ

Caliber: .380

Barrel Length: 3.675 in

Ammunition Capacity: 8+1

Price: $399.00 MSRP

 

Smith & Wesson M&P Shield EZ Usage and Features

Primary Use

Home Defense

Are you right or left handed?

Right Handed

 

What features does this gun have that appealed to you?

I was looking for a lightweight, easy to shoot a gun for practice and home defense, and this filled the bill.

 

Tell us about shooting this gun.

Easy, easy, easy. There is a grip safety in addition to the one on the frame, but it requires no more effort than having a good hold on the gun and I hardly know it’s there. Trigger pull feels smooth. The slide sometimes did not go all the way forward, but adjusting my racking technique fixed that. This gun is not heavy at all, and I can fire 200 rounds through it basically non-stop without even feeling it in my arms.

 

How would you describe the recoil, is it manageable?

Very manageable recoil. It’s a .380, so it’s not hard to handle at all.

 

How does it fit your hand, are the controls of this gun easy to use? (Safeties, slide pull, magazine release, trigger pull, etc.)

I have medium-sized lady hands, and it is easy for me to hold. I have next to nothing for grip strength, especially in my left hand, and when I pulled back the slide at the store, I actually said, “Holy crap!” out loud. It was so easy to pull back that it startled me. The safety is easy to reach with my thumb, and there is a toggle for it on both sides of the gun so lefties can do it too. I really like that I can pull back the slide and engage the stop without having to switch hands. The magazines that come with it have a lever on the side that you can push down with one hand while loading with the other, and it could not be any easier.

 

Do you like the sights on this gun?

They are ok. Three dot sights. The back ones are supposedly adjustable, but I haven’t tried to move them yet.

 

How reliable is it?

I have shot over 1000 rounds with this gun, using cheap ammunition. I noticed that somewhere in between 100-150 rounds, it will occasionally have difficulty lifting one into the chamber, and it will hang right before it goes into the barrel. If I was using better ammo, I think that wouldn’t be a problem. Cleaning the gun fixes it. I have not noticed any other reliability issues.

 

Any problems with any type of ammunition?

None other than what I mentioned above. Cheap ammo does it no favors, but a newly cleaned gun will still shoot about 100 or so easily.

 

Was it easy to take down and clean?

Ridiculously easy. The takedown lever is easy to move, and the slide is easy to pull off. The spring behaves nicely when you pull it out.

 

Is there anything you dislike about shooting this gun?

It’s really fun and easy. Haven’t found anything to dislike yet.

 

For someone considering this gun, what would you tell them?

Try it. If you have weak hands, this might be for you.

 

Would you recommend this gun? If no, do you have a preferred gun?

Yes.
